What are some common challenges MMIC design engineers face when working on new projects?

MMIC (Monolithic Microwave Integrated Circuit) design engineers often encounter challenges such as managing tight design specifications, ensuring signal integrity at high frequencies, and minimizing power consumption. Balancing performance with manufacturing constraints can be demanding, especially when collaborating with cross-functional teams like process engineers and test engineers. Staying updated with the latest simulation tools and fabrication technologies is also crucial to delivering competitive and reliable MMIC products.

What are MMICs?

MMIC stands for Monolithic Microwave Integrated Circuit. These are specialized integrated circuits designed to operate at microwave frequencies (typically 300 MHz to 300 GHz). MMICs are commonly used in radar systems, satellite communications, wireless networks, and other high-frequency applications due to their small size, reliability, and ability to handle high-frequency signals efficiently. Their integration of multiple RF components onto a single chip makes them ideal for compact and high-performance electronic devices.

Production Engineering organization within Boeing Space Electronics is seeking a Monolithic Microwave Integrated Circuit (MMIC) Manufacturing Engineer (Associate or Mid-Level) who will support board-level assembly and test processes for MMIC-based modules, from equipment setup and programming to troubleshooting and continuous improvement of production equipment used in module build-up. This includes ensuring smooth production workflows, minimizing downtime, optimizing machine performance, and achieving high-quality, high-reliability production standards.
This position will be based out of El Segundo, CA.
Position Responsibilities:
  • Establish procedures, standards, protocols, and reporting requirements for board assembly and test operations.
  • Utilize lean manufacturing tools; recommend improvements in production methods, standards, tooling, equipment, layout, procedures, product designs, and performance efficiency.
  • Support engineering and manufacturing activities for all assembly operations including programming, calibrating, and operating equipment and machines used to build MMIC modules.
  • Develop preventive maintenance plans, troubleshoot, and support repairs on production equipment.
  • Design and modify tooling, stencils, and shop aids for assembly processes (dispense fixtures, bond frames, custom pallets).
  • Develop rework/repair thermal and bonding profiles for rework and repair of electronic assemblies.
  • Configure and optimize production equipment and process recipes for building electronics assemblies and support requirements for new designs.
  • Maintain build schedule targets by resolving production issues while maintaining the integrity of manufacturing and design requirements.
  • Facilitate a close relationship with design, test, and quality teams during design, build, and test to provide continuous feedback required for design improvement and producibility.
  • Develop and execute Statistical Process Control (SPC) for manufacturing processes and maintain manufacturing metrics (yield, DPPM, cycle time).
  • Work with the design team in response to manufacturing problems, parts obsolescence, and requirement changes.
  • Support the transition of products from development to volume production and identify continuous improvement opportunities for yield, performance, and cost.
  • Support incoming inspection, nonconformance disposition, and supplier interactions for components and materials used in assembly.
  • Additional responsibilities to include supporting the following:
    • DAP (dispense and pick) systems
    • Pick-and-place machines
    • Dispensing systems (solder paste / adhesive / conductive)
    • Plasma cleaning / activation systems
    • Automatic ball-bond and automatic wedge-bond machines
    • Beam-lead diode bonder and manual wedge bonders
    • Centrifuge for potting/adhesive processing
    • Pull-test equipment and force gauges
    • Optical inspection and functional test fixtures
